COMMERCIALS vs REAL LIFE! (*SHOCKING* TRUTH)

This video exposes the tricks used to make food and adverts look good, and it's not pretty. From using shaving cream and glue to creating fake ice cubes and adding hair spray, here are some of the sneaky tactics used:

- The video reveals the secrets behind making food and adverts look good

Trick #1: Shaving cream for cake

- Shaving cream is used to create the illusion of thick, beautiful icing on a cake

Trick #2: Heat up the burger patty

- Perfect grill marks and perfectly melted cheese are achieved by only heating up the visible parts of the burger

Trick #3: Dry ice for steaming food

- Dry ice is used to create steam for a steaming effect, but the food is actually freezing

Trick #4: Glue and food coloring for chocolate pudding

- Glue and food coloring are mixed to create a chocolaty-looking goo for the inside of a pudding

Trick #5: Plastik ice cubes for cold drinks

- Plastik ice cubes never melt, but they make drinks look ice cold

- These tricks are used to deceive consumers into thinking the food looks better than it really does. Don't be fooled!
